If you use A+ "integrated with iTunes" mode, you can use "Remote for iTunes," which is available for just a few bucks at the GooglePlay store. If you use it as a standalone, you'll need a VNC or other desktop controller; I use Splashtop Remote, which also costs a few bucks. Either way, you can control A+ pretty well (although any desktop controller app will punish you if you have big fingers. :)).

Before the 1.3.9.9 beta of A+, I routinely had crashes, even kernel panics, whenever using iTunes Integrated Mode, whether or not I used the android ITunes Remote app. I don't have any smart playlists on the Mac in question, so I don't think that was the cause.

Basically, the crash/KP problem would arise if I tried to switch playlists or between FLAC and MP3 files (which I store on different drives), whether I did so at the computer or using a remote app.

 

However, beginning with 1.3.9.9 and continuing in the current .10 release, I have found iTunes Integrated Mode to be stable enough to use again, and I've been controlling with the apps I mentioned. (I should add that I use the same apps for PureMusic, which I run when I want to add FLAC files to the library, since A+ can recognize PM imports and not vice versa. In my experience, PM has been absolutely stable with remote apps whenever I've used it and I have valued it for that reason. However, I am fond of A+'s sound quality, so I often load new music with PM and then return to A+ for playback. I have found that both products can peacefully coexist on the same machine.)
